#715e1d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#715e1d is composed of 44.3% red, 36.9% green and 11.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 16.8% magenta, 74.3% yellow and 55.7% black. It has a hue angle of 46.4 degrees, a saturation of 59.2% and a lightness of 27.8%. #715e1d color hex could be obtained by blending #e2bc3a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

Shades and Tints of #715e1d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040301 is the darkest color, while #fcfaf3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#715e1d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4b4943 is the less saturated color, while #8c6d02 is the most saturated one.
